Results contributed by FES in Nature

 

Prof. Miroslav Šálek and doctoral student Martin Sládeček contributed to a unique research study focused on behavioural ecology of Waders (order Charadriiformes) when they actively participated in systematic monitoring of social behaviour in different parts of the world. Complex international team lead by Max Planck Institute for Ornithology was coordinated by doctoral student Martin Bulla (former student of FES) under supervision of his study advisor prof. Bart Kempenaers.
 
You can find details about results and successful effort of the whole team in a form of article preview named "Unexpected diversity in socially synchronized rhytms of shorebirds" in Nature.
